DIY Processing Information
Book on our on-line calendar for Do it Yourself Wool Processing. Processing your own fleeces can be a very time consuming, overwhelming process! Let The Copper Sheep help you reduce that stash of unprocessed fleeces. We have a nice line of Brother Mini Mill equipment ready for you. Bring your clean fleeces and I will show you how to work the machines. Put on your favourite podcast and with in a few hours those fleeces will be beautiful rovings or batts! We charge 35.00 per hour for rental of our mini mill studio space. Mill wait times are long. Some up to two years wait! The Copper Sheep can get you in and out fast! No minimum weights. you can do one fleece or as many as 10 in a day. Fleece must be scoured and free of debris.
Instructions Before You Come
To make the most of your visit with The Copper Sheep please read instructions below.
Fleece washing! Please make sure you wash and dry your fleeces before coming. We do have scouring available but we can’t process wet fleeces on the machines. If you wish to wash your fleeces here at The Copper Sheep you will have to book a separate day to use the milling equipment from the scouring.
